Uranus in Cancer in the 4th House

Uranus in Cancer in the 4th house breaks apart conventional ideas of home and family from the inside out. The restlessness Uranus carries into Cancer's attachment to roots lands directly in the most private area of the chart, where family history and domestic life live. Home becomes a site of reinvention rather than continuity.

Uranus

Uranus governs the impulse to break from established patterns. Where it lands, routine cracks open and something less predictable takes its place. The break is rarely quiet: Uranus tends to accelerate change rather than ease into it, and the disruption it introduces often feels necessary only in retrospect.

In Cancer

In Cancer, an entire generation carries a collective restlessness around belonging and family loyalty. The emotional pull toward home and origin is strong, but so is the urge to question what home actually means. That tension between needing roots and refusing to be held by them runs through this cohort as a shared undercurrent.

In the 4th House

The 4th house is where that generational tension becomes personal. It governs the actual household, family of origin, and the private emotional foundation a person builds beneath everything else. Uranus here breaks domestic continuity: the home environment in childhood may have been unstable or repeatedly disrupted. In adulthood, this placement drives a need to construct a home life that defies inherited blueprints, chosen consciously rather than inherited by default.

What does Uranus in Cancer in the 4th house mean?

Disruption lands at the root of private life. The 4th house governs home, family of origin, and emotional foundations, and Uranus here makes all three unstable or unconventional. Security gets redefined rather than inherited. What feels like home for this placement is rarely traditional, and that departure tends to be deliberate.

How does Uranus in Cancer in the 4th house affect family and home?

Family structures in childhood are often irregular, marked by sudden changes or emotional unpredictability. In adulthood, there is a drive to build domestic life on personal terms rather than cultural defaults. Home may shift frequently, or its shape may simply refuse to match conventional expectations of what family looks like.

What does Uranus in Cancer in the 4th house mean in my chart?

Because Uranus moves slowly, the sign it occupies is generational. What makes it yours is the 4th house placement. Your private foundation, the emotional infrastructure beneath your adult life, is where Uranus operates most directly. Expect your relationship to home and family continuity to be a site of conscious reinvention rather than settled inheritance.
